Johnson Park, New Port Richey,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Johnson Park?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Johnson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,323 | $1,076 | $2,100 |
Johnson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,641 | $1,162 | $2,375 |
Johnson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,977 | $1,600 | $3,010 |

What Are Walk Score®, Transit Score®, and Bike Score® Ratings?
- Walk Score® measures the walkability of any address.
- Transit Score® measures access to public transit.
- Bike Score® measures the bikeability of any address.
